WPS responded to reports of a sexual assault and criminal harassment in Downtown Woodstock on Saturday morning.
WOODSTOCK - Police were called to Dundas Street in the downtown core around 8 am on Saturday after complaints from two women about a sexual assault and criminal harassment.
One of the victims spotted the suspect approaching again in the area of Southside Park around 9:30 the same morning.
Police arrested 24 year old Alexander Stetler of Woodstock and charged him with two counts of Criminal Harassment and Sexual Assault.
Stetler will have his day in court in July.
